In the front parlor, take a moment to admire the ceiling, restored in 2004. The original painting and ornamental cast plasterwork were only partially preserved, but today appear complete, thanks to careful digital reconstruction and skilled craftsmanship. The room also features original stained glass above the windows.
The parlor displays most of the permanent collection of time recording clocks produced and sold first by the Bundy Manufacturing Company and later the International Time Recording Company. Harlow’s brother, Willard Legrand Bundy, designed and patented the time recorders manufactured by the company from 1889 through 1902.
